K1 Investment Management has put $150m into Motorola Solutions-backed GoCanvas and reportedly acquired a majority stake in the process.
GoCanvas, a US-based app development platform backed by data communications and telecommunications equipment provider Motorola Solutions, obtained $150m in funding on Thursday from investment firm K1 Investment Management.
The transaction has given K1 a majority stake in GoCanvas, according to several press reports, though no such mention was made in the official media release and GoCanvas referred to the deal only as a “partnership” in a blogpost.
GoCanvas’ management remains with the business following the transaction.
